بحث مخصص من جوجل فى أوفيسنا
![]()
Custom Search
|
-
Posts
2390 -
تاريخ الانضمام
-
تاريخ اخر زياره
-
Days Won
24
نوع المحتوي
المنتدى
مكتبة الموقع
معرض الصور
المدونات
الوسائط المتعددة
كل منشورات العضو رمهان
-
سؤال عن أداة علامات الجدولة أو أداة علامات التبويب
رمهان replied to أبو عبدالله الحلوانى's topic in قسم الأكسيس Access
ماهو الحدث ؟ هل هو عند النقر ام بعد التحديث ؟ وانت تريد ماذا ؟ اذكر السيناريو ! وهل cc عنصر اخر ام تقصد نص ! وعالعموم جرب " screen.activecontrol.caption="cc" بالتوفيق -
ظهور رسالة بالاسماء المكررة ( المتشابهة ) ومعاينتها بالنموذج
رمهان replied to بوحمد's topic in قسم الأكسيس Access
حسب فهمي اخوي ابو حمد انك تريد كشف الاسم نفسه سواء كان رباعي ام خماسي ام سداسي ! معناته وما اقصده ان اقل اسم موجود رباعي واكبر اسم سداسي ! اقصد اخيرا ان احتمالات التغير تكمن بدء من الاسم الثالث !! فالاول والثاني ثابتين وهما بالطبع الاسم واسم الاب ! هل فهمي صحيح ام لديك شي اخر ! تحياتي -
المطلوب تكرار اخر سجل في النموذج ، الملف موجود
رمهان replied to alzahrani2014's topic in قسم الأكسيس Access
في لغات البرمجمة يتم تنفيذ الاسطر واحدا تلو الاخر مالم يكن هناك تحكم في التسلسل بعبارات تحكم او بالامر goto ثم عنوان السطر ! تتم كتابة عنوان السطر باي تعبير نصي مقبول ثم نقطتين هكذا : وفي الكود السابق اسميت السطر المراد الانتقال له ب 10 ثم نقطتين حسب القاعدة ليصبح اسم السطر او عنوانه :10 وتلاحظ انه استخدم الجملة on error ولها اشكال عدة ومعناتها لو حصل خطأ ويعقبها تعبيرات عدة ومنها اذهب الى goto ثم عنوان السطر المراد الانتقال له وتلاحظ انه لايوجد سطر ينفذ عند العنوان 10 لانني اريد الذهاب الى نهاية الكود ومعناته عدم تنفيذ اي سطر فالملخص لو حصل خطأ اذهب الى نهاية الكود قافزاً جميع الاوامر (الاسطر البرمجية ) والخطأ يحصل عند اختيار الغاء من مربع الادخال ! بالتوفيق -
افكار حلوة والله من الاستاذين علي وابا خليل الاستاذ ابا خليل حسن فكرة الاستاذ علي وبوجود مفتاح الحل وهو الطرح ثم الزيادة ! تحسين رائع ! هنا اخينا حربي العنزي ذكر : فهل الفاصلة فاصلة عشرية ؟ لانه ذكر النتاج 819 ! ولم يذكر 819000 وهو الناتج في الحلين من قبل الاساتذه اذا اعتبرنا الرقم بدون فاصلة ! واذا بفاصلة يظهر رقما اخر ! وهذا مجرد تحويل فكرة الاستاذين الى تعبير في مربع نص : =IIf([Summuny] Mod 250>0;([Summuny]-([Summuny] Mod 250))+250;[Summuny]) تحياتي
-
سؤال عن أداة علامات الجدولة أو أداة علامات التبويب
رمهان replied to أبو عبدالله الحلوانى's topic in قسم الأكسيس Access
حياك الله ابو عبدالله العملية سهلة جدا واسمح لي قبل الاجابة تنبيه : لا ينصح بكثرة التاب بيج وذلك لان جميع بيانات كل صفحة تحمل في الذاكرة جميعا عند تحميل النموذج ! الاجابة : بفرض ان اسم التاب tab1 لاحظ التاب وليس الصفحة ! واسم مربع النص text1 اكتب التعبير التالي في مربع النص : =tab1 وعند حدث عند التغيير للتاب اكتب : text1.requery بالتوفيق -
ارسال ملف النسخ الاحتياطى للايميل سواء ياهو او هوتميل او جميل
رمهان replied to أبوبسمله's topic in قسم الأكسيس Access
اخ احمد سمعت وبدون تجربة او تاكيد ان قوقل اوقفت هذه الطريقة كنوع من الحماية ! هذا والله اعلم -
عزيزي ابو جمانة يبدو ان المشكلة عيب في الاكسس ! واتوقع اكبر دليل ان لديه اخطاء غير معروفة اتو بدالة iserror هنا مسالة الوصول لهدفك وهوجمع القيم خلال فترة يتم بطرق اخرى ! حتى في التصميم فمثلا ممكن تكون عنصر القائمة بديلا للنموذج الفرعي خصوصا ان فقط للعرض ! عالعموم ولكي لايعدل في برنامجك كثيرا والمضي بنفس السيناريو اليك هذه الفكرة : اعمل مربع نص رديف لكل مربع به الخطأ ساخذ مثلا مربع الخصم واسمه text16 اعمل مربع نص رديف له وبه التعبير التالي : =IIf(IsError([Text16]);0;[Text16]) وقم باخفاء مربع الخصم text16 ومن خلال خاصية مرئي من تبويب تنسيق ! جرب ولعله مسكن الى حد ما ! بالتوفيق
-
عزيزي ابو جمانة اتوقع ان يكون عنوان الموضوع " مشكلة جلب قيمة من نموذج فرعي لرئيسي " والمشكلة هي باختصار عندما يكون النموذج الفرعي ليس به سجلات وخاصية السماح بالاضافة الى = لا فانه يعطي خطأ وبكلمة "!حجم#" وكما بالصورة . طبعا هناك حلول بديلة لما تريد ! ولكن المشكلة بعينها قيد النظر اخي ابو جمانة ! تحياتي
-
منع حذف اى حقل او اضافة اى بيانات فى كشف الحساب
رمهان replied to اسلام سيد's topic in قسم الأكسيس Access
عزيزي ابو جمانة حبذا فتح موضوع جديد وبالمشكلة الجديدة وبنفس الصور السابقة ! تحياتي -
المطلوب تكرار اخر سجل في النموذج ، الملف موجود
رمهان replied to alzahrani2014's topic in قسم الأكسيس Access
اضف في اول الكود : On Error GoTo 10 وفي اخر الكود 10: بالتوفيق -
العفو
-
المطلوب تكرار اخر سجل في النموذج ، الملف موجود
رمهان replied to alzahrani2014's topic in قسم الأكسيس Access
غير الرقم 30 الى: inputbox("ادخل عدد التكرار") بالتوفيق -
منع حذف اى حقل او اضافة اى بيانات فى كشف الحساب
رمهان replied to اسلام سيد's topic in قسم الأكسيس Access
جرب عزيزي ان تغير خاصية "تمكين طريقة عرض التخطيط" = لا ! من تبويب تنسيق ! بالتوفيق -
تفضل عزيزي مع انه لايوجد اي امر اضافة للسجلات فقط ظهور الرسالة ! If (Eval("DLookup(""[CPR]"",""[Descrp]"",""[CPR] =form![txtSearchC] and [CPR]<>'000000000'"") Is Not Null ")) Then بالتوفيق
-
المطلوب تكرار اخر سجل في النموذج ، الملف موجود
رمهان replied to alzahrani2014's topic in قسم الأكسيس Access
اضف هذا السطر في اول الكود السابق If MsgBox("استمرار ؟", vbYesNo) = vbNo Then: Exit Sub بالتوفيق -
حياك الله اخوي ابراهيم ولا احراج ولا شي ! المنتدى مفتوح ولكن ربما كان حظك معي اكثر ! تحياتي
-
اخي حسام اشكرك من الاعماق وجزاك الله كل خير !
-
المطلوب تكرار اخر سجل في النموذج ، الملف موجود
رمهان replied to alzahrani2014's topic in قسم الأكسيس Access
حياك الله اخوي الزهراني وتعمدت تنفيذه بهذه الاوامر لانها كلها اوامر جاهزة وسهلة ! اذهب لاخر سجل > حدد السجل > انسخ > (اذهب لسجل جديد > حدد السجل > الصق ) وتلاحظ مابين الاقواس هو مانحتاج تكراره 30 مرة فوضعناه داخل جملة دوران! بالتوفيق -
سفراً سعيداً ورحلة موفقة اخوي جعفر ! اخينا نكرو ساحاول خلال الايام القادمة عمل فورم وسب فورم باستخدام ال ado ! حاب انبه فقط على ان البرامج الاخرى مثل الفيجول بيسك والتي تستخدم ال ado لديها كائنات جاهزة توفر الاكواد للتعامل مع ال ado اما في الاكسس سنعمل كل شي ! بالتوفيق
-
حياك الله اخي / اختي انا من الرياض ويمكن اعطاء دورة احترافية وفي مجال خيارات الاكسل جميعا ! كل القوائم واوامرها ! وكذلك في مجال تحليل البيانات ! للاستفادة مثلا في التقييم ومؤشرات الاداء ! تحليل المبيعات مع رسوم بيانية ! كذلك تطبيق الاكسل في مجال حل المعادلات الرياضية مثلا معادلات الدرجة الاولى او معادلات البرمجة الخطية تحياتي وتحية ورد للاستاذ الصقر الذي نتمنى ان نراه ينور الرياض قريبا
-
المطلوب تكرار اخر سجل في النموذج ، الملف موجود
رمهان replied to alzahrani2014's topic in قسم الأكسيس Access
تفضل وبلصق هذا الكود خلف زر امر على النموذج ولعله ماتريد DoCmd.GoToRecord , , acLast DoCmd.RunCommand acCmdSelectRecord DoCmd.RunCommand acCmdCopy For i = 1 To 30 DoCmd.GoToRecord , , acNewRec DoCmd.RunCommand acCmdSelectRecord DoCmd.RunCommand acCmdPaste Next i بالتوفيق -
تفضل عزيزي : اذهب لخصائص النموذج ومن تبويب حدث: الفاصل الزمني لعداد الوقت اكتب 10000 عشرة الاف وعند حدث عند عداد الوقت الصق: docmd.save ثم اعرض النموذج يمكنك تغير السطر السابق ب msgbox لكي تتاكد من العمل وبظهور الرسالة كل 10 ثواني ! بالتوفيق
-
الله يعطيك العافية ! ولكن انبه اخي حسام انه ليس تنفيذ ماكتبت بالتمام ! حيث لم اجد معرف المجمع ومعرف العمائر ! تحياتي
-
طريقة تقسيم قاعدة البيانات لفترات العمل عن طريق الوقت
رمهان replied to أحمد وجيه's topic in قسم الأكسيس Access
شكرا لله ثم لكم احبتي واخوتي -
حبيبي ورفيق دربي جعفر استسمح في الرد من وجهة نظري كذلك النموذج اذا مصدره استعلام او جملة استعلام اخذت من الجدول ما احتاج ! ولنعلم انها في الاصل تتحول ل dao recordset ! اعتقد هنا تركنا اهم مايميز الاكسس في التعامل مع الشبكة كاغلاق السجلات المحمود والمتشائم ! وكذلك في البيانات اللحظية مثلا لو كنت ايبع من صنف اليس مهم لحظيا مشاركة مع المستخدمين ؟! هنا لاتعليق : الكود واحد لمصادر متغيره! ال ado اتت مع الاصدار 2000 ! وكان هدفها محاكات قواعد البيانات السيرفرية ! هناك الاجراءات المخزنة ! هناك جداول دوال القيمة ! محاولة لانشاء بيئة اتصال native ! محاولة انشاء مايسمى disconnected data ! ولكن مع ado.net اتت كاملة ل disconnected data وبالكائن العجيب dataset ! ولكن هي تستخدم ado داخليا ! يمكن كررت محاولة ! نعم هي ميكروسوفت تحاول تقليد التقنيات الاخرى ! توصيات: 1. عندما تريد انشاء كائنات في الذاكرة فان التحكم بها صعبا من خلال المستخدم فاترك الاكسس يتحكم اكثر ! ادارة الذاكرة ليست بحجم البيانات فقط ! 2. يجب ان نعرف ان الاكسس نفيسه يتخاطب مع jet بهذه المكتبات فلماذا تكرر السيناريو ! هل تجاكر الاكسس ؟! 3. اعتقد ان استخدام ال ado بالتحديد ل : التخاطب مع قواعد البيانات السيرفرية لتشغيل الاجراءات المخزنة فهي ميزة كبيرة والا لم تستفد من القواعد السيرفرية غير حجم البيانات! فاالاكسس يستخدم الاستعلام التمريري العقيم في التعامل هنا ! اذا كنت اريد اتعامل مع بيئة منفصلة ! يعني اسحب البيانات واتعامل معها ثم ارجعها للسيرفر ! انشاء تركيبة recordset كجدول مؤقت ومن الصفر وربطه بالنموذج ! استخدام الوظائف الكثيرة والمفيدة بل واختلاف الميزات مع شبيهتها في ال dao مثل recordset.move تعطي موقع التحرك وكم اتحرك! اخيرا اعيد ماكتبت في البدء هذا واتمنى ان اثرينا الموضوع تحياتي